So, any future restorations will ... WebMay 27, 2024 · You may be entitled to receive a survivor’s benefit under the following circumstances: At age 50 if you have a disability. At age 60 (the benefit amount will be reduced). At any age if you have a child under your care who is under age 16 or who became disabled before age 22. If you were widowed and remarried after age 60.

WebMay 19, 2024 · Note that if you’re taking benefits on the record of a living ex-spouse, the rule is different. If you’re married to someone else, you can’t claim your ex-spouse’s benefits, regardless of your age. 3. Can I Collect My Own Benefits and My Late Spouse’s? No. The most you can collect is 100% of the larger benefit.
